DLL files often play a critical role in system operations. Despite their importance, these files can sometimes source system errors. Below we consider some of the most frequently encountered faults associated with DLL files.

  • Microsoft.PowerShell.Core.Activities.dll Access Violation: This indicates a process tried to access or modify a memory location related to Microsoft.PowerShell.Core.Activities.dll that it isn't allowed to. This is often a sign of problems with the software using the DLL, such as bugs or corruption.
  • Cannot register Microsoft.PowerShell.Core.Activities.dll: This error is indicative of the system's inability to correctly register the DLL file. This might occur due to issues with the Windows Registry or because the DLL file itself is corrupt or improperly installed.
  • The file Microsoft.PowerShell.Core.Activities.dll is missing: The specified DLL file couldn't be found. It may have been unintentionally deleted or moved from its original location.
  • Microsoft.PowerShell.Core.Activities.dll is either not designed to run on Windows or it contains an error: This message indicates that the DLL file is either not compatible with your Windows version or has an internal problem. It could be due to a programming error in the DLL, or an attempt to use a DLL from a different version of Windows.
  • This application failed to start because Microsoft.PowerShell.Core.Activities.dll was not found. Re-installing the application may fix this problem: This error occurs when an application tries to access a DLL file that doesn't exist in the system. Reinstalling the application can restore the missing DLL file if it was included in the original software package.
